What to Look for When Buying a Fast-Charging Power Bank in India

  • Charging Speed (Wattage and Protocols): Look for power banks that support at least 18W-22.5W output. Faster charging depends on both the power bank's wattage and the phone's compatibility with protocols like Power Delivery (PD) or Quick Charge (QC). The Spigen ArcPack and Ambrane Stylo 10K both offer 22.5W and 20W PD support, ensuring compatibility with a wide range of devices.
  • Capacity (mAh) and Real-World Usability: A 10,000 mAh power bank will typically charge a modern smartphone about 1.5 to 2 times. A 20,000 mAh power bank will charge it 3 to 4 times. However, real-world usable capacity is always less than the advertised mAh due to energy loss during conversion. The Xiaomi Power Bank 4i, for example, delivers around 7,500 to 8,000 mAh of usable capacity from its 10,000 mAh rating.
  • Number and Type of Ports: More ports mean more devices can be charged simultaneously. Look for at least one USB-A and one Type-C port. The Spigen ArcPack offers two Type-C ports in addition to a USB-A port, making it future-proof. The Kratos Legend Champ offers triple output with two USB-A ports and one Type-C port.
  • Build Quality and Safety Features: A power bank is something you will carry in your bag every day. Look for durable casing and multiple layers of protection against short circuits, over-charging, and over-discharging. The Xiaomi Power Bank 4i features a durable steel casing and 12-layer smart protection. Spigen's ArcPack has passed 11 reliability tests.
